I picked up a neat little find over the weekend: HARD-BOILED
DAMES, A Brass-Knuckled Anthology of the Toughest Women From
the Classic Pulps. An
'86 1st hc from St. Martin's, it's a collection of old
hardboiled pulp tales from the '30's that have women
characters as the lead protagonist - somewhat unusual for
that era.
